Specialised laboratories for learning and practical work
ESIEE Paris’s teaching laboratories cover a wide range of fields and enable students to work with professional equipment in conditions similar to those encountered in the workplace.
Electronics and embedded systems
17 laboratories equipped with electronic equipment enable students to design, test and analyse electronic circuits and embedded systems.
- Circuit design and prototyping
- Signal measurement and analysis
- Electronics and microelectronics projects
- Embedded systems and the IoT

Digital services for pupils
Every student at ESIEE Paris has access to a range of digital services that make it easier to access learning resources.
Open-access workstations
660 workstations running Windows and Debian Linux, connected to the internet and available on a self-service basis (outside of lessons), enabling students to work on their projects and use software resources.
Network access
Students are provided with a personal computer account, Wi-Fi access across the entire campus (Eduroam), ESIEE Wi-Fi and an institutional email address.
Printing and photocopying
Using their student cards, pupils can access the 24 photocopiers located throughout the school and print directly from the computers in the computer rooms.
Professional software
More than 200 scientific and industrial software programmes are installed on the workstations, including MATLAB, LabVIEW, Cadence, Questa and CATIA, as well as programming environments such as C++, Java, Python and Visual Basic, which are widely used in professional settings.
